Me playing the organ at St James Church, Elmers End in the London borough of Bromley.

The organ was built for the church in 1935 by the John Compton Organ Company and consists of 4 ranks pipes all fully enclosed plus the patent 32ft polyphonic bass all played from a detached stopkey console- typical Compton practice. The organ is a wonderful example of the work of the Compton company in the 1930s and happily retains its original specification:

PEDAL
Sub Bass 32'
Bourdon 16'
Echo Bourdon 16'
Flute 8'
Salicional 8'
Flute 4'
Tromba Bass 16'
Tromba Minor 8'
Great to Pedal
Swell to Pedal

GREAT
Bourdon 16'
Diapason 8'
Hohl Flute 8'
Salicional 8'
Octave 4'
Salicet 4'
Twelfth 2.2/3'
Fifteenth 2'
Swell to Great

SWELL
Contra Salicional 16'
Salicional 8'
Hohl Flute 8'
Salicet 4'
Flute 4'
Echo Cymbale III
Contra Tromba 16'
Tromba Minor 8'
Octave Tromba 4'
Tremulant (affects all divisions)

ACCESSORIES
4 double touch thumb pistons to Great and Pedal
4 double touch thumb pistons to Swell and Pedal
1 canceller thumb piston - Great to Pedal
1 canceller thumb piston - Swell to Pedal
1 balanced expression pedal - organ
1 balanced expression pedal - crescndo
Double touch canceller to each division
Ventil switches
Voltmeter

For this first video im playing the hymn 'My God, how wonderful thou art' to the tune 'Westminster (Turle)' which shows off the main tone colours on the organ as well as some more softer registrations and also the tremulant.
